4229 mdb hangs on exit when long umem cache names exist

#define NV_NAME(v) \
(((v)->v_flags & MDB_NV_EXTNAME) ? (v)->v_ename : (v)->v_lname)
#define NV_SIZE(v) \
(((v)->v_flags & MDB_NV_EXTNAME) ? sizeof (mdb_var_t) : \
- sizeof (mdb_var_t) + MDB_NV_NAMELEN - 1)
+ sizeof (mdb_var_t) + strlen((v)->v_lname))
#define NV_HASHSZ 211
static size_t
nv_hashstring(const char *key)
@@ -64,24 +65,32 @@
static mdb_var_t *
nv_var_alloc(const char *name, const mdb_nv_disc_t *disc,
uintmax_t value, uint_t flags, uint_t um_flags, mdb_var_t *next)
{
- size_t nbytes = (flags & MDB_NV_EXTNAME) ? sizeof (mdb_var_t) :
- (sizeof (mdb_var_t) + MDB_NV_NAMELEN - 1);
+ size_t nbytes;
+ mdb_var_t *v;
- mdb_var_t *v = mdb_alloc(nbytes, um_flags);
+ if (flags & MDB_NV_EXTNAME)
+ nbytes = sizeof (mdb_var_t);
+ else
+ nbytes = sizeof (mdb_var_t) + strlen(name);
+
+ v = mdb_alloc(nbytes, um_flags);
if (v == NULL)
return (NULL);
if (flags & MDB_NV_EXTNAME) {
v->v_ename = name;
- v->v_lname[0] = 0;
+ v->v_lname[0] = '\0';
} else {
- (void) strncpy(v->v_lname, name, MDB_NV_NAMELEN - 1);
- v->v_lname[MDB_NV_NAMELEN - 1] = '\0';
+ /*
+ * We don't overflow here since the mdb_var_t itself has
+ * room for the trailing \0.
+ */
+ (void) strcpy(v->v_lname, name);
v->v_ename = NULL;
}
v->v_uvalue = value;
v->v_flags = flags & ~(MDB_NV_SILENT | MDB_NV_INTERPOS);
